Steps to Get an Internship

Be determined to make this year in college your best year ever. One of the ways of doing that can be by earning an internship! Internships help you build a strong resume for the scary post-grad life, allow you to network and give you hands on experience in the field of your choice.  

1. Look for an internship. Okay this one might seem a little bit obvious, but you'd be surprised at how easy it is to find Check with your career counseling center, they offer loads of opportunities. Also don’t be afraid to check online, internships.com is where I found my spring/summer internship which worked out spectacularly.

2. Ask Around I have also gained internships by asking my sorority sisters if they knew of any opportunities. Typically organizations will contact sororities looking for interns with leadership experience.

3. Build a Resume  A good resume should be short, sweet and informative. Microsoft Word has a terrific range of resume templates that look professional and even walk you through what to put down. Remember to only write down relevant things. Also double check that it is updated with the correct dates.

4.Research! Find out what companies offered paid internships. Weigh the benefits of doing an unpaid internship and receiving college credit. See if an internship will fit comfortably into your school schedule etc.

5. Put yourself out there! Make some calls, write some emails, use your connections! Often you will get ignored, but hey, it’s worth the risk. It is much easier if you are looking for an unpaid internship to build up your resume. I mean, who doesn’t love free help? Never be too proud to accept it.

Go out into the world! Find an internship that’s right for you and start working on your career!
